1、v-model 通常用于表单上双向数据的绑定,如果除了表单其他组件使用时,起不到任何效果。 它还可以实现子组件到父组件的双向数据动态绑定。 input上的v-model: <!-- 下行注释的语法糖 --> <!-- --> // $event.target.value 就是把input的值赋值给 price 组件上的v-model: 父组件Home: <template><Ho...
:model是v-bind:model的缩写``<child :model=``"msg"``></child>这种只是将父组件的数据传递到了子组件,并没有实现子组件和父组件数据的双向绑定。 引用类型除外,子组件改变引用类型的数据的话,父组件也会改变的。 根据我目前的理解来看,v-model可以说是一个语法糖,vue的使用过程中,无论是使用element...
1、它算是v-model的升级版; 2、父组件还是用v-model; 3、子组件中添加model属性,里面指定prop和event的名字; 4、注意啦!用了model,虽然父组件上还是v-model,但是props和event的名字就不用固定是value和input了,你完全可以自定义它们两个的名字了! //父组件<X v-model="num"></X>data(){return{num:500...
:model是v-bind:model的缩写 语法格式: v-model="vue_instance_attr"//value会自动把输入值赋值给vue实例的attr字段。 使用示例 <!--input输入框-->输入的内容是: {{message}}var vue=new Vue({ el:'#app', data:{ message:'' } }); v-model指令的本质是: 1.它负责监听用户的输入事件,从而更新数...
允许一个自定义组件在使用 v-model 时定制 prop 和 event。默认情况下,一个组件上的 v-model 会把 value 用作 prop 且把 input 用作 event,但是一些输入类型比如单选框和复选框按钮可能想使用 value prop 来达到不同的目的。使用 model 选项可以回避这些情况产生的冲突。
v-model实际v-bind和v-on的语法糖 v-model可以用在,,<textarea>元素上创建双向数据绑定。它会根据控件类型自动选 取正确的方法来更新元素,它负责监听用户的输入事件以更新数据,并对一些极端场景进行一些特殊处理,本质上不过是语法糖。 v-model也可以用在component(自定义组件),自定义组件里面包含,,<textarea>...
我们可以使用v-model,是的,我们给自己封装的组件使用v-model 组件中使用v-model的想法 我们给下拉框绑定一个 change 事件,这样值发生变化后。通过 this.$emit 去更新。与此同时,v-model中的值是 data中的 userValue 值。 userValue 中的值是从props中来的。然后使用 model 中的 event 属性与 emit 事件保持...
Vuev-model是一个指令,它提供了input和form之间或两个组件之间的双向数据绑定。 这是Vue开发中的一个简单概念,但v-model的真正威力需要花些时间才能理解。 本文主要讲解v-model的不同用例,并学习如何在自己的项目中使用它。 v-model 是什么? 刚才讲过,`v-model是一个我们可以在模板代码中使用的指令。指令是一...
二、v-model 语法 2.1 参考 2.2 v-model 在内部为不同的输入元素使用不同的 property 并抛出不同的事件: 2.3 checkbox 2.4 radio 2.5 修饰符 .lazy .number .trim 三、组件上的 v-model 3.1 v-model原理 3.2 组件接收v-model的prop参数 3.2.1 默认参数value和默认input事件 ...
1月10日,焕新版Model Y正式首发,后来欧洲和北美版本也迎来了面世。 彼时官方说到,国内新车将于3月启动交付。 而在1月底特斯拉的财报会上,官方又提及了,特斯拉所有的全球工厂,都将于2月开始投产焕新版Model Y。 特斯拉CFO指出,过去其它车企从未试过同时在全球各地生产最新款的主力车型,特斯拉这次尚属首例。